anticyclogenesis
English
Etymology
anti- +? cyclogenesis
Noun
anticyclogenesis (plural anticyclogeneses)
- (meteorology) the development or strengthening of anticyclonic circulation in the atmosphere.

taxonomy
English
Etymology
Borrowed from French taxonomie. Surface analysis taxo- +? -nomy.

Noun
taxonomy (countable and uncountable, plural taxonomies)
- The science or the technique used to make a classification.
- A classification; especially, a classification in a hierarchical system.
- (taxonomy, uncountable) The science of finding, describing, classifying and naming organisms.
